Vehicle Story

This 1990 Buick Reatta coupe was reportedly leased by the Milwaukee Brewers Major League Baseball team. It features fog lamps, pop-up headlights, a power sunroof, 16-inch wheels, power anti-lock disc brakes, and a 4-wheel independent suspension. Inside, it offers seating for two, cruise control, lockable rear storage compartments, a ski pass-through, an AM/FM radio, and power windows, locks, and mirrors. The 3.8-liter V6 sends power to the road through a 4T60-E 4-speed automatic transmission and the front wheels. Finished in silver over a gray leather interior, this Reatta is available now and comes from the selling dealer with owner's manuals, service records, a Reatta Craftsman's Log with the signatures of the people who made it, a CARFAX report, and a clear Florida title.

Introduced as a 1988 model, the Buick Reatta was assembled by workers at 24 separate stations in the Reatta Craft Centre in Lansing, Michigan, and given a hand-sanded primer coat, a basecoat, and a clear coat finish. This silver 1990 Reatta has black perimeter moldings, black greenhouse trim, and black mirror caps. It comes equipped with fog lights, clear cornering lights, pop-up headlamps, a power sunroof, and black rear bumper guards. Per the selling dealer, what makes this particular vehicle unique is that it was signed by the specific individuals who created the Reatta.

A set of 16-inch 5-spoke aluminum wheels and tires with black sidewall lettering connect the car to the road.

Buick updated the Reatta's interior for 1990 by giving it a new instrument panel, console, and steering wheel-mounted airbag. This Reatta's gray two-seater cabin features a pair of power-adjustable bucket seats and color-matched door panels, dashboard, and carpeting. Behind the seats is a carpeted area with two lockable storage compartments and a lockable ski pass-through. Amenities include power steering and brakes, a tilt steering column, cruise control, air conditioning, an AM/FM radio, and power windows, locks, and mirrors. In addition, this Reatta has an electric rear window defogger and an electric trunk-lock release. According to the brochure for the 1988 Reatta, the trunk is large enough to hold two sets of golf clubs.

The digital instrumentation consists of a 120-mph speedometer, 6K-rpm tachometer, and gauges for the voltage, oil pressure, coolant temperature, and fuel level. The digital odometer shows 54K miles. The CARFAX report's last mileage figure of 51,370 miles was recorded in January of 2008.

Power from the naturally aspirated and fuel-injected 3.8-liter V6 is sent to the road through a 4T60-E 4-speed automatic transmission and the front wheels.

The Reatta rides on a 4-wheel independent suspension and comes equipped with power anti-lock disc brakes.

The CARFAX report shows this Reatta was involved in a rear-end collision with another vehicle that did minor damage to its right side in November of 2020. Owner's manuals, service records, and a Reatta Craftsman's Log with the signatures of the people who made it will be included with the sale.
